- Official copies of marriage applications kept on file in the office of the probate court must remain accessible to the public, including credit exchanges. 1983 Op. Att'y Gen. No. U83-17.
Access to department's vital records files should not be denied to newspaper representatives. 1970 Op. Att'y Gen. No. 70-1.
- Local custodians of vital records may, upon request, provide information to newspapers from death certificates retained in the local custodian's office. 1984 Op. Att'y Gen. No. 84-3.
- Department of Public Health (now Department of Human Resources) may prescribe fees to cover the cost of supervising inspections or furnishing lists of births and deaths to news reporters. 1970 Op. Att'y Gen. 70-1.
